Registered Psychiatric Nurse - Macalister
Based in Gippsland, Latrobe Regional Health are looking for a Registered Psychiatric Nurse to join our Macalister team on a part time, ongoing basis.
The Macalister Unit is for people over the age of 65 with mental health or behavioural issues. The unit has 10 acute assessment beds and 10 nursing home beds for people with complex needs.
The Registered Psychiatric Nurseis responsible for providing high quality, safe clinical services in the Unit and ensuring the achievement of quality patient outcomes are in line with LRH clinical and customer service standards.

About LRH
LRH was proud to be the recipient of the 2022 Premier’s Health Service of the Year (Medium) Award. This prestigious award recognises the amazing work of our team in driving change and improvement in the health outcomes for the Victorian community.
We are located 150 km east of Melbourne, and LRH is the regional provider of a broad range of specialist health services including hospital based, sub-acute and mental health services across Gippsland.
Now is an exciting time to join the LRH team, with $223.5 million expansion recently completed, offering improved maternity and paediatric facilities, larger intensive care unit, increase medical and surgical beds and additional operating theatres.
